But what's it, particularly? Once we examine carbon seize and storage, we make reference to a list of systems that intention to seize CO2 emitted by industrial crops or electric power vegetation and retail store it forever underground, Using the prospective to employ it in sure industrial procedures at the same time. The leading reason of those technologies, in almost any situation, is to stop CO2 from entering the ambiance.
The capture and storage process occurs in three major phases. The main is connected to the actual capture, specifically the moment if the CO2 is separated from your exhaust gases. While in the transportation section, CO2 is compressed and transported through special ducts to be injected into deep geological formations, including porous rocks or previous organic useful resource deposits. This previous step is the actual storage.
In carbon seize systems, capture technologies is often different. The processes can start out following combustion, Along with the removing from the CO2 right after the Industrial emissions actual combustion with the gasoline or even before. Inside the latter situation, the fuel is transformed right into a fuel full of hydrogen and CO2. A further method is associated with oxy-fuel combustion, in which combustion takes place using pure oxygen.

Amid the benefits, the obvious is always that CCS technologies can appreciably lessen industrial emissions and those that come from various crops. Yet another advantage of an infrastructural character is the possibility of installing CCS techniques in just present vegetation, eliminating the need for new infrastructure financial investment.
Furthermore, In this particular unique historic period, CCS may well characterize on the list of few truly effective selections for acquiring decarbonization aims while in the sectors defined as hard-to-abate, that is, all the ones that appear to resist the continued adjust a lot more than Other individuals, like cement factories, metal mills, or refineries.
Alternatively, the possible constraints here of such technologies worry, above all, the costs, which are however fairly significant for the construction and upkeep of your plants, plus the significant portions of Power essential to accomplish the procedure.
Another really appealing more info component concerning CCS technologies issues their attainable integration with other modern-day Electrical power systems, such as all These involving renewable Power. To start with, it have to be clarified that CCS isn't going to signify an alternative to renewables in almost any way but a perhaps complementary Remedy to Power infrastructures according to clean sources.
The 2 programs could collaborate efficiently in reducing residual emissions in industrial sectors, significantly for many slicing-edge jobs centered on bioenergy and capture methods, as well as for the creation of blue hydrogen, in which CO2 associated with methane will be captured.

FAQs
What exactly is Carbon Capture and Storage (CCS)?
Carbon Seize and Storage (CCS) is often a technological know-how meant to cut down CO₂ emissions from industrial procedures and electricity generation. It really works by capturing carbon dioxide for the supply, transporting it, and after that storing it deep underground in geological formations to prevent it from moving into the atmosphere.
So how exactly does CCS get the job done?
The process is split into a few key stages:
Capture: CO₂ is divided from other gases in the emission resource.
Transport: The website captured gasoline is compressed and moved by using pipelines or ships.
Storage: CO₂ is injected into deep underground rock formations, for instance depleted oil fields or saline aquifers.
Which industries advantage essentially the most from CCS?
CCS is very powerful in sectors which are challenging to decarbonise, like:
Cement output
Metal manufacturing
Chemical processing
Normal gasoline and coal power plants
What are the benefits of CCS?
Major emission reductions in superior-output sectors
Integration with existing infrastructure
Supports the production of reduced-carbon hydrogen
Can complement renewable Vitality through intermittency
What exactly are the constraints of CCS?
Substantial expenditures for set up and upkeep
Electricity-intensive capture and storage procedure
Demands cautious website checking to forestall leaks
Is CCS a alternative for renewable Vitality?
No, CCS just isn't an alternative to renewables. It’s a complementary technology that can do the job along with wind, photo voltaic, and also other thoroughly clean Electrical power remedies to cut back In general emissions.
Can CCS support attain world climate aims?
Sure. When combined with other technologies like renewables and hydrogen, CCS can Participate in a vital position in reducing world-wide emissions and Conference lengthy-phrase weather targets.
